Need to Know

Entrance fees or a Virginia State Park Pass required for access. This is a working farm, so be mindful of livestock.

Description

Start from the College Run Trail (Quarter Lane) intersection in the main plantation area. Trail leads through forested and pastureland areas to the south shore of the James River. Once at the end of the trail, you can hike either way along the beach.
